Updates on the Demon Project

Just a quick update. Installed differential, ran front to rear brake line, ran front to rear fuel line. These were fun with the frame connectors. Used In Line tube stainless 3/8" fuel and standard brake line, in case it needed " modified". Started routing forward e brake cable, gonna have to relocate it a little to drivers side to clear frame tie. Got the KYB shocks installed, used the 5512 for a Monaco, these required me to remove the sleeved upper bushing and install replacements for the stud style. I know a lot of people don't care for them, but the four cost me 120$ on rock auto and Ive got a rebate for 40$ with buying 4. I used the 5512 because with the ss springs I measured 22" with weight off axle and they are only 1/2" longer compressed. All I can say is there is a lot going on in that little area forward of the gas tank. I also got the DOT 5 brake fluid ordered so maybe next week end I will work on finishing the brake system.
